| Description | Lume AI is a sophisticated multi-model AI chat interface designed to streamline interactions with various leading AI providers, including OpenAI, Google Gemini, and Anthropic Claude. It offers a unified platform for users to access and compare different models, manage their API keys, and track usage costs, all within a privacy-focused, local-first application. | What It Does | Lume AI functions as a central hub where users can connect their API keys from multiple AI service providers, such as OpenAI, Google, and Anthropic. It allows for seamless switching between models like GPT-4o, Gemini 1.5 Pro, and Claude 3 Opus, enabling direct comparison and optimal model selection for specific tasks.
